Your browser doesn't support javascript.
loading
SCA-Safe Implementation of Modified SaMAL2R Algorithm in FPGA.
Morales Romero, José de Jesús; Reyes Barranca, Mario Alfredo; Tinoco Varela, David; Flores Nava, Luis Martin; Espinosa Garcia, Emilio Rafael.
Afiliação
  • Morales Romero JJ; Department of Electrical Engineering, CINVESTAV, Mexico City 07360, Mexico.
  • Reyes Barranca MA; Department of Electrical Engineering, CINVESTAV, Mexico City 07360, Mexico.
  • Tinoco Varela D; Engineering Department, Superior Studies Faculty-Cuautitlán, National Autonomous University of Mexico, UNAM, Cuautitlán Izcalli 54714, Mexico.
  • Flores Nava LM; Department of Electrical Engineering, CINVESTAV, Mexico City 07360, Mexico.
  • Espinosa Garcia ER; Department of Electrical Engineering, CINVESTAV, Mexico City 07360, Mexico.
Micromachines (Basel) ; 13(11)2022 Oct 30.
Article em En | MEDLINE | ID: mdl-36363893
Cryptographic algorithms (RSA, DSA, and ECC) use modular exponentiation as part of the principal operation. However, Non-profiled Side Channel Attacks such as Simple Power Analysis and Differential Power Analysis compromise cryptographic algorithms that use such operation. In this work, we present a modification of a modular exponentiation algorithm implemented in programmable devices, such as the Field Programmable Gate Array, for which we use Virtex-6 and Artix-7 evaluation boards. It is shown that this proposal is not vulnerable to the attacks mentioned previously. Further, a comparison was made with other related works, which use the same family of FPGAs. These comparisons show that this proposal not only defeats physical attack but also reduces the number of resources. For instance, the present work reduces the Look-Up Tables by 3550 and the number of Flip-Flops was decreased by 62,583 compared with other works. Besides, the number of memory blocks used is zero in the present work, in contrast with others that use a large number of blocks. Finally, the clock cycles (latency) are compared in different programmable devices to perform operations.
Palavras-chave

Texto completo: 1 Coleções: 01-internacional Base de dados: MEDLINE Tipo de estudo: Prognostic_studies Idioma: En Revista: Micromachines (Basel) Ano de publicação: 2022 Tipo de documento: Article País de afiliação: México País de publicação: Suíça

Texto completo: 1 Coleções: 01-internacional Base de dados: MEDLINE Tipo de estudo: Prognostic_studies Idioma: En Revista: Micromachines (Basel) Ano de publicação: 2022 Tipo de documento: Article País de afiliação: México País de publicação: Suíça